Darwine for PowerPC (run windows application)

Darwine: PowerPC – Mac OS X 10.3.9 Panther or later.

Darwine project intends to port and develop WINE as well as other supporting tools that will allow Darwin and Mac OS X/ppc users to run Windows Applications, and to provide a Win32 API compatibility at application source code level.

SoundFlower PowerPC

SoundFlower allows applications to pass audio to other application.

* SoundFlower – 1.4.3 (Free) – PowerPC Friendly Leopard / Tiger.  Download Here

Soundflower is a OS X system extension that allows applications to pass audio to other applications.  It is easy to use, it simply presents itself as an audio device, allowing any audio application to send and receive audio.

Maximize/Optimize Your PowerPC

I follow a Facebook Page called: Mac OS X Tiger PPC and recently they posted some great articles that resonated with me.  I wanted to share these tips here:

One great post showed me that I had printer drivers installed that I don’t use, which can be found in Hard Drive/Library/Printers.  Carefully remove the folders for printers that you don’t use and you probably will save over 1GB of hard drive space!

Second Tip:  To maximize your system, use an application called IceClean.  It’s a powerful system maintenance and optimization tool using a built-in UNIX System.

IceClean 3.4.8 – (Free) 10.5 (Leopard) – Powerful and simple – http://www.macdentro.com/MacDentro/Home.html

IceClean 2.5 – (Free) 10.4 (Tiger).
